How much carbon in low carbon steel? Low-carbon steels contain up to 0.30% carbon. A majority of this class of steel is flat-rolled products like sheet or strip; usually they are in a cold-rolled and annealed condition. These steels have high formability as they contain very low carbon, usually less than 0.10% C, with up to 0.4% Mn.
How much carbon does carbon steel contain? Carbon steels are a series of alloys of carbon and iron containing up to about 1% carbon and up to 1.65% Mn, with elements added in specific quantities for deoxidization and residual quantities of other elements.
What is the percentage of carbon in high-carbon steel? What Is High-Carbon Steel? High-carbon steel, of course, has the highest ratio of carbon to iron. It consists of more than 0.60% carbon, thereby changing its physical properties. Also known as carbon tool steel, it has around 0.61% to 1.5% carbon.
What elements are in low carbon steel? Carbon steel or plain-carbon steel, is a metal alloy. It is a combination of two elements, iron and carbon. Other elements are present in quantities too small to affect its properties. The only other elements allowed in plain-carbon steel are: manganese (1.65% max), silicon (0.60% max), and copper (0.60% max).

How to prevent carbon monoxide poisoning at home?
Do have your heating system, water heater and any other gas, oil, or coal burning appliances serviced by a qualified technician every year. Do install a battery-operated or battery back-up CO detector in your home. Check or replace the battery when you change the time on your clocks each spring and fall.

Why is low ph correlated with high carbon dioxide?
Carbon dioxide can dissolve in water and then reacts with water to form carbonic acid. Since the acid then dissociates into carbonate ions and hydrogen ions and eventually forms H30+ ions, it follows that an increase in CO2 will cause a decrease in pH because the solution is getting more acidic.

How many bonds does each carbon atom form?
When fully bonded to other atoms, the four bonds of the carbon atom are directed to the corners of a tetrahedron and make angles of about 109.5° with each other (see chemical bonding: Bonds between atoms).

Do carbon monoxide detectors detect propane gas leaks?
A CO detector can’t detect a leak in a propane tank, which means homeowners could still be at risk. Many homeowners look for a distinct odor, similar to the scent of rotten eggs, to determine when a propane leak is taking place. Other homeowners may be able to hear the subtle sound of propane escaping the gas line.

How are hydrogen and carbon atoms bonded?
The carbon-hydrogen bond (C–H bond) is a bond between carbon and hydrogen atoms that can be found in many organic compounds. This bond is a covalent bond meaning that carbon shares its outer valence electrons with up to four hydrogens. This completes both of their outer shells making them stable.
